The recent discovery of actor Gene Hackman and his wife, Betsy Arakawa, found deceased in their Santa Fe, New Mexico home, has sparked widespread curiosity, concern, and, of course, conspiracy theories — especially after the press revealed that the couple’s bodies exhibited signs of mummification.

An unexpected buzzword

On February 26, 2025, maintenance workers discovered the bodies of the legendary star, 95, and his wife, 64, after not having seen the couple for approximately two weeks. Hackman was found fully clothed in a mudroom, while Arakawa was located in a bathroom near a space heater, with an open prescription bottle nearby. One of their three German Shepherds was also found deceased, while the other two were alive. 

Preliminary investigations revealed no signs of forced entry, external trauma, or carbon monoxide poisoning. The exact causes of death remain undetermined, pending further autopsy and toxicology reports. Putting it into context

As Connecting Directors readers well know, mummification refers to the preservation of a body after death, typically through dehydration, which inhibits the normal decomposition process. While ancient cultures practiced intentional mummification, natural mummification can occur under specific environmental conditions. 

In the case of Hackman and Arakawa, the term “mummification” describes the state of their bodies upon discovery. According to forensic experts, mummification can occur naturally in dry, hot environments where the body’s moisture evaporates rapidly, leading to the preservation of tissues. 

The extent of mummification can vary based on factors such as temperature, humidity, and airflow. In this instance, Arakawa’s body exhibited mummification in her hands and feet, along with facial bloating, suggesting a combination of decomposition processes influenced by the environment within their home, according to Page Six.

Authorities continue to investigate the circumstances surrounding their deaths. While no foul play is currently suspected, the unusual state of their bodies has prompted a thorough examination to determine the exact causes of death. Investigators have collected medications, cellphones, and medical records as part of this process.
